The Hidden Weakness of Solar Panels
You've probably seen those shiny rooftop panels everywhere - they're sort of the poster child for clean energy. But here's the kicker: solar panels alone leave homes completely exposed during power outages. Wait, no... that's not entirely true. Most grid-tied systems actually shut off automatically when the grid goes down. Crazy, right?
Last February's Texas freeze exposed this flaw dramatically. Over 15,000 solar-equipped homes sat freezing in the dark despite having power-generating roofs. This isn't just about comfort - medical devices went offline, food spoiled, pipes burst. The solution? Well, it's been hiding in plain sight...

Home Solar Power Inverters Explained
You've probably heard neighbors raving about their home power solar inverter systems, but what exactly do these devices do? Think of them as your solar setup's translator - converting raw DC electricity from panels into usable AC power for your household appliances.
